Hello everyone,
The network I work on has some very old switches, some of which have been online for about a year, so there's a lot of data to pull from. Physically these switches look awful, and I would like to unplug some cables that haven't been used in 6+ months. Assuming I have a 6+ month uptime on my switches, do you have a suggested way to show these ports?
In the perfect world, I'd get an output like this that I can trust are completely unused ports.
GigabitEthernet1/0/1
GigabitEthernet1/0/2
GigabitEthernet1/0/11
GigabitEthernet1/0/14
GigabitEthernet1/0/17
These are my current solutions, but I would like something better.
Switch# show interfaces | in line protocol is down|Last input never,| 0 packets input| 0 packets output| 0 multicast

As you can see with the output above, I can see which ports have not been touched since the device was last rebooted, but the output is not that great to read. Additionally, some of the ports that appear in the output, like GigabitEthernet1/0/3 and GigabitEthernet1/0/7, even though they've been used but are just currently down.
Another solution is below.
Switch# sh interfaces counters | i 0 +0 +0 +0

This solution is a lot cleaner, but I'm not 100% sure if it only displays ports that have never been used, and I don't know why the output is displayed twice.
If anyone would like to suggest another command I'll happily try it out. I'm just going to save it as a button in SecureCRT, so it doesn't matter if it's a very long command.

If the switch is a Catalyst 9k, try "sh interface link".
